JSP central committee meeting to be held in Birgunj



BIRGUNJ: The meeting of the Central Working Committee of the Janata Samajwadi Party (JSP) Nepal is scheduled to be held in Birgunj, Parsa on coming July 11 and 12.

According to JSP Nepal Central Office Chief Prakash Adhikari, the next meeting of the party will be convened in Birgunj, Parsa.

The two-day meeting will discuss the party’s latest situation, organizational strengthening and strategy preparation for the upcoming provincial and federal elections.
